Practicality for families is a huge win here. The Model Y offers that massive, frunk-and-all cargo space, perfect for strollers and hockey bags. But the Polestar 3 fights back with a more premium, quieter cabin—think fewer road-trip arguments and better rear-seat legroom for growing kids.

For individuals, the driver experience is key. The Model Y gives you that instant, punchy acceleration and a minimalist screen that’s like a smartphone on wheels. Meanwhile, the Polestar 3 prioritizes smooth handling and a planted ride, making your daily grind feel more like a sanctuary. Here’s a practical tip: test drive both on the same day. Push the Model Y into a tight corner, then do the same in the Polestar 3. Notice how the Polestar weighs more but feels more planted? That’s the difference between hype and harmony. Also, check local charging networks—Tesla’s Supercharger network is still king for road trips, but Polestar uses standard CCS, which is growing fast.
